You can’t dynamically change device capabilities, you can however comment out that line in the driver.
I wouldn’t know where to begin editing the handler.
I did what Mike said a long time ago. I have various versions all for specific tasks with unused stuff commented out. Can’t recall the exact line but it’s near the top, capabilities, then one other spot iirc.
To comment just add // in front of the line? I see where it says capabilities but what does iirc mean when you one other spot?
Never mind commenting out the lock capability did the trick. Thanks!
